Henry Comstock |
Henry Tompkins Paige Comstock was an American miner after whom the Comstock Lode in Virginia City, Nevada was named. The Comstock Lode was the richest silver mine in American history.

John Chivington
|
John Milton Chivington was a former Methodist pastor who served as colonel in the United States Volunteers during the Colorado War and the New Mexico Campaigns of the American Civil War.

George Custer
|
George Armstrong Custer was a United States Army officer and cavalry commander in the American Civil War and the American Indian Wars.

Sitting Bull
|
Sitting Bull was a Hunkpapa Lakota holy man who led his people during years of resistance to United States government policies

Central pacific railroad |
The Central Pacific Railroad is the former name of the railroad network built between California and Utah, US, that built eastwards from the West Coast in the 1860s |

Union Pacific railroad |
The Union Pacific Railroad is a freight hauling railroad that operates 8,500 locomotives over 32,100 route-miles in 23 states west of Chicago, Illinois and New Orleans, Louisiana.
